In July 1997 I was invited to spend a week in Alaska doing some extensive flying on the route network of legendary Reeve Aleutian Airways and to sample the ultimate Electra experience, a chance never to be missed. The following days will be filled with pure flying heaven from early morning hours until after midnight, getting to know what flying life is alike alongside the Aleutian islands of Alaska and Unalaska, onboard vintage and piston engine aircraft. This is a video diary of the following days in the air. Day #1 : Friday, July 11, 1997 Flight : RV 181 Aircraft : Lockheed L-188C Electra Registration : N1968R Former registrations : VH-ECC (Qantas Empire Airways) ZK-CLX (Air New Zealand) Later registration : C-GHZI (Air Spray 1967 Ltd) Built : 1959 From : Anchorage (ANC) To : Bethel (BET) Take off : 11.22 h (1922 UTC) Touch down : 12.33 h (2033 UTC) Flying time : 1 hour 11 minutes Flying distance : 641 km Altitude : 20.000 ft / 6.100 m Flight Captain : Minton, John First Officer : Martin, Tim Flight Engineer : Satterfield, Gary Cabin Crew : Kammermeyer, Debra Cabin Crew : Frankel, Kim
